EDUCATION

 

The following are links that might be of interest to teachers.

Often we are unaware of how we teach and think we are catering for all our tamariki.

All children are not the same and just as we would not put a child who has hearing difficulties at the back of the room the same can be said for catering for our Maori tamariki.

By understanding the part played by Pakaha ancestors and the effect they had on our tupuna a teacher can become more aware of why Maori children struggle and why it is hard to get parents into classes.

Many children have four generations of ancestors who have had bad experiences with what is a Pakeha education system. The sooner all schools begin teaching to all their students the better.

Break the cycle.
